The Purpose of Referee Hand Alerts
Referees utilize a universal set of Formal hand alerts to control and clarify what’s happening through the match. These signals ensure the game is fair, clear, and straightforward to follow for everybody concerned.

A few of the most common referee hand alerts include things like:

Position Signal: The referee extends 1 arm to the aspect from the team that gained The purpose.

Ball In: The referee factors downward having an open palm to point out the ball landed Within the court docket boundaries.

Ball Out: Raised arms suggest that the ball landed outside the house the lines or was not lawfully performed.

Double Make contact with: Two fingers lifted display that a player built two consecutive touches.

Rotational Fault: A round hand movement is used to exhibit an out-of-rotation mistake.

These signals preserve the sport going and assist players, coaches, and supporters have an understanding of referee decisions instantaneously.

Player Hand Signals: Communication With no Words and phrases
On the participant facet, hand indicators are utilised generally for defense and approach, In particular between blockers and setters. These indicators are frequently flashed driving the back so teammates can see them while hiding them from the opponents.

Blocking Alerts:
The middle blocker, standing at The online, generally provides hand alerts to your left and ideal aspect blockers. These alerts support figure out how the workforce will protect against the opponent’s hitters.

A single Finger: Suggests a line block, this means the blocker will go over the sideline.

Two Fingers: Indicators a cross-courtroom block, in which the blocker will just take away the diagonal hitting angle.

Closed Fist: No precise block or comfortable block.

Open Hand: Might point out a selected zone protection or double block.

These pre-provide signals aid align the workforce’s defensive attempts based on the opposing hitter’s tendencies.

Setter Alerts:
Some groups also use hand signals for offensive plays. Setters might demonstrate speedy gestures to sign a selected established or sample, like a swift Center established, a back-row assault, or a higher outside the house ball. These involve significant levels of staff chemistry and timing.

Why Hand Signals Subject
Volleyball is actually a game of pace and timing. Verbal interaction could be difficult in the loud gym or rapidly rally, so hand signals offer a silent, productive substitute. They assist gamers remain structured, foresee plays, and execute procedures without having giving away intentions on the opponent.
